Output 95fac10d77729ef58e82d40111cd9b06b61c64bdb08e84326e2766593dd79cf1:0

value
84476
script pubkey
OP_0 OP_PUSHBYTES_20 ddd35a46acb970ee693df48d49f25873396265fd
address
bc1qmhf4534vh9cwu6fa7jx5nujcwvukye0ardj7wc
transaction
95fac10d77729ef58e82d40111cd9b06b61c64bdb08e84326e2766593dd79cf1
confirmations
63603
spent
true